21xrx.com
2024-12-22 23:58:25 Sunday
登录
文章检索 我的文章 写文章
Java实现求最小公倍数的代码
2023-06-19 12:28:06 深夜i     --     --
Java编程 最小公倍数 循环 条件语句

Java语言是一种多用途、强大而灵活的编程语言,许多程序员都喜欢使用它来开发不同的应用程序。其中一个常见的编程问题是求最小公倍数。最小公倍数是两个或多个数的公共倍数中最小的一个,它在数学、科学和工程中经常被用到。

在Java中,求最小公倍数的代码可以通过使用循环和条件语句来实现。以下是一个可行的实现方法:


public static int lcm(int a, int b){

  int max = Math.max(a,b);

  int min = Math.min(a,b);

  for(int i=max;;i+=max){

    if(i % min == 0)

      return i;

    

  }

}

在上面的代码中,我们先确定两个数中的最大值和最小值,然后通过循环来不断增加最大值,直到找到公共倍数为止。当公共倍数可以整除最小值时,就说明找到了最小公倍数。

通过这种方法,我们可以很容易地求出两个数的最小公倍数,也可以将其扩展到多个数的情况。只需对多个数依次调用这个方法,以一个数和其余数的最小公倍数作为下一个循环的起始值,直到所有数的最小公倍数都被求得为止。

综上所述,Java语言非常适合用来求解最小公倍数问题,通过使用循环和条件语句,我们可以轻松地实现这个问题。如果你感兴趣,可以尝试编写一个更高效的实现方法来处理大量的数字。

  
  

评论区

{{item['qq_nickname']}}
()
回复
回复